DC’s Next Batman Movie Is Only 1 Month Away From Its Debut

DC‘s next Batman movie is set to have its initial debut next month, thanks to its world-premiere screening being scheduled for June 2026. The current roster of Batman movies fans have to enjoy is a wide-reaching and eclectic one, with everything from the Dark Knight’s grittiest adventures to his most whimsical romps contained within the world of the Caped Crusader’s filmography.

While we still have some time before we get to see the next chapter of The Batman saga – since The Batman 2 is set to release in October 2027 – and it’s set to be even longer before we see the DC Universe’s first Batman movie given we’ve had no production or casting updates about this iteration of the hero, the next Batman film is much nearer to first being shown to audiences than either of these releases.

Indeed, DC’s next upcoming Batman movie is the first of a whole new trilogy, which could well help to reinforce the franchise’s release slate during the next few crucial years for the franchise – in no small part because it adapts one of the most well-regarded Batman comics of all time, allowing audiences to connect with a crucial point of DC history in a whole new way.

Batman: Knightfall Part 1 Is Set To Debut At 2026’s Annecy International Animation Film Festival

News that an animated movie adaptation of Batman: Knightfall was in the works was revealed some time ago, with reports emerging in October 2025 that the multi-part animated film was in production at this point in time. Almost one year later, the first movie in the three-part series is set to soon debut, with the world-premiere screening of Batman: Knightfall Part 1 being part of the June 2026 Annecy International Animation Film Festival (as per Variety and the Annecy Film Festival programme).

The unveiling of Batman: Knightfall is sure to be one of the major events of the Annecy Festival subsequently, and should help solidify DC’s presence at the festival overall, alongside the range of creators working on DC animated projects who are scheduled to appear at a panel during the Annecy Festival.

The Batman: Knightfall Part 1 premiere will also mark a major movie return for Bane, who has largely at best been relegated to a side villain in the world of film since his role in The Dark Knight Rises. Given Knightfall features arguably the best Bane story of all time – showing him as one of the most potent and imposing opponents the Caped Crusader has ever faced – this should be something of a promising return to the full limelight, and one that could benefit other projects like the reported plans for a Bane and Deathstroke movie.

Batman: Knightfall Isn’t The Only DC Release That Could Get An Update At The 2026 Annecy Festival

Given the 2026 Annecy Festival also features a panel with a roster of DC creators involved in the franchise’s current animated projects, it stands to reason that the event will likely contain updates about some of the other installments DC has lined up for the coming months and years, especially since the DC Universe has already leaned more into letting animated releases be a part of its roster and world.

Currently, the DC panel consists of key figures involved with the upcoming Mister Miracle show, Creature Commandos, My Adventures With Superman and the impending My Adventures With Green Lantern, Starfire! and DC Super Powers, which will focus on a range of familiar faces training up to become fully-fledged heroes in their own right.

As such, while the world-premiere screening of the upcoming Batman movie is one of the most exciting things set to take place at the Annecy animation festival, the stage has also been set for a range of promising updates about DC’s other animated projects during the same time period, which bodes well for the franchise’s trajectory as it continues to build hype for its impending releases.
